General election for North Carolina House of Representatives District 5
Bill Ward defeated incumbent Howard Hunter III in the general election for North Carolina House of Representatives District 5 on November 8, 2022.

Bill Ward (R)
Public safety is an area that we must also focus upon. Over the past two years, we have watched as anarchist have burned and destroyed our cities calling for defunding of police, bail reform and court reform. We must ensure that all of our public safety entities, police, fire and emergency medical, are funded at an appropriate level to provide the safety that is required. We must move away from bond reform that allows criminals to be released back into our communities only to offend again and court reform to ensure that criminals are appropriately punished.
Election integrity is a major concern. We must ensure that only citizens are allowed to vote in our elections. Voter I.D. and signature verification must be implemented to ensure that outside interference does not occur.
